Submit a Site
Contact Us
Sign In
Companies
»
Computers & Electronics
IOTA International
B-47 East Uttam Nagar New Delhi
New Delhi
,
Delhi
India
Share
Bookmark
Add Review
Claim
Social Profiles
Features
Extension:
.in
Secure:
Selling Products:
Contact Page:
https://www.iota.in/contacts/
Email:
sales@iota.in
Email 2:
info@iota.in
Phone 2:
7827815538
Phone 3:
91-9310021697
PIN:
110059
Location
Contacts
Send Message
Click to Call
Visit Website